What the data says
At $3.50, PriceSmart's eps (diluted) ranks #30 of 83 in the Consumer Staples sector. EPS (Diluted) has increased for 4 consecutive years, from $2.40 in FY2021 to $3.50 in FY2025.

Annual data
| Year | EPS (Diluted)Value | YoY GrowthYoY |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| $3.50 | +3.6% |
| FY2024 | $3.38 | +6.3% |
| FY2023 | $3.18 | +24.7% |
| FY2022 | $2.55 | +6.2% |
| FY2021 | $2.40 | -1.6% |
| FY2020 | $2.44 | -18.1% |
| FY2019 | $2.98 | +2.1% |
| FY2018 | $2.92 | -1.0% |
| FY2017 | $2.95 | -3.9% |
| FY2016 | $3.07 | +10.4% |
